Criar pagamento com cartão tokenizado

Cria uma transação usando um cartão tokenizado anteriormente

AmbienteMétodoEndpoint
Sandboxhttps://apisandbox.cieloecommerce.cielo.com.br/1/sales/
Produçãohttps://api.cieloecommerce.cielo.com.br/1/sales/

ℹ️

Saiba mais sobre essa funcionalidade na documentação.

Essa é uma transação de cartão de crédito, mas no lugar de enviar os dados do cartão aberto, é possível criar a transação informando um CardToken criado previamente.

Resposta da transação de cartão de crédito usando cartão tokenizado

A tabela a seguir apresenta os principais parâmetros que podem ser retornados pela API na criação de um pagamento com cartão de crédito tokenizado.

PropriedadeDescriçãoTipoTamanho
ProofOfSaleNúmero da autorização, idêntico ao NSU.string6
TidIdentificador da transação na adquirente.string20
AuthorizationCodeCódigo de autorização.string6
PaymentIdNúmero de identificação do pagamento.
O PaymentId será usado em futuras operações como consulta, captura e cancelamento.
GUID36
StatusStatus da Transação. Veja a tabela completa de Status transacionalbyte***
ReturnCodeCódigo de retorno.string32
ReturnMessageMensagem de retorno.string512
Payment.MerchantAdviceCodeCódigo de retorno da bandeira que define período para retentativa. Válido somente para bandeira Mastercard. Saiba mais Programa de retentativa das bandeiras para Mastercardstring2
TryAutomaticCancellationRetorna como "true" se a Garantia de Cancelamento estiver habilitada e ocorrer algum erro durante a autorização (status Não Finalizada - "0").boolean-
Payment.CreditCard.PaymentAccountReferenceO PAR (Payment Account Reference) é o número que associa diferentes tokens a um mesmo cartão. Será retornado pelas bandeiras Master e Visa e repassado para os clientes do e-commerce Cielo. Caso a bandeira não envie a informação o campo não será retornado.string29
Language
Click Try It! to start a request and see the response here!